Cut your premium with these six discounts

Companies don’t always list every available discount very clearly, so we break down both well-publicized and the more hidden ways to save on insurance. If you’re not getting every credit available, you are paying more than you should be.

  • Anti-lock Brake Discount – Vehicles equipped with ABS or steering control can reduce accidents and therefore earn up to a 10% discount.
  • Federal Government Employee – Being employed by or retired from a federal job can save as much as 8% on M35 insurance with select insurance companies.
  • Paperless Signup – A handful of insurance companies will discount your bill up to fifty bucks just for signing your application over the internet.
  • Theft Prevention Discount – Cars that have factory anti-theft systems help deter theft and will save you 10% or more.
  • Low Mileage – Driving fewer miles could qualify for a substantially lower rate.
  • Multi-car Discount – Buying insurance for more than one vehicle on one policy could earn a price break for each car.

Consumers should know that most of the big mark downs will not be given to all coverage premiums. Most only reduce the cost of specific coverages such as comp or med pay. Even though it may seem like adding up those discounts means a free policy, you won’t be that lucky.

Car insurance coverage breakdown

Understanding the coverages of your policy can help you determine appropriate coverage and proper limits and deductibles. The terms used in a policy can be impossible to understand and even agents have difficulty translating policy wording.

Medical costs insurance

Coverage for medical payments and/or PIP kick in for expenses like funeral costs, nursing services, pain medications and EMT expenses. They are often used in conjunction with a health insurance plan or if you do not have health coverage. They cover not only the driver but also the vehicle occupants in addition to getting struck while a pedestrian. PIP coverage is not an option in every state and gives slightly broader coverage than med pay

Comprehensive or Other Than Collision

This will pay to fix damage from a wide range of events other than collision. A deductible will apply then the remaining damage will be covered by your comprehensive coverage.

Comprehensive insurance covers things such as damage from flooding, damage from getting keyed, a broken windshield, hitting a bird and vandalism. The maximum amount your car insurance company will pay is the market value of your vehicle, so if your deductible is as high as the vehicle’s value it’s probably time to drop comprehensive insurance.

Coverage for collisions

Collision insurance covers damage to your M35 from colliding with an object or car. You first must pay a deductible then your collision coverage will kick in.

Collision coverage pays for things like hitting a parking meter, colliding with another moving vehicle, crashing into a building, hitting a mailbox and colliding with a tree. Collision is rather expensive coverage, so consider dropping it from vehicles that are 8 years or older. Another option is to choose a higher deductible to bring the cost down.

UM/UIM Coverage

Your UM/UIM coverage provides protection when other motorists are uninsured or don’t have enough coverage. Covered losses include injuries sustained by your vehicle’s occupants and damage to your 2008 Infiniti M35.

Since a lot of drivers carry very low liability coverage limits, it doesn’t take a major accident to exceed their coverage limits. For this reason, having high UM/UIM coverages should not be overlooked.

Liability car insurance

This coverage protects you from damages or injuries you inflict on other people or property. It protects YOU from legal claims by others, and doesn’t cover damage sustained by your vehicle in an accident.

Liability coverage has three limits: per person bodily injury, per accident bodily injury, and a property damage limit. You commonly see values of 25/50/25 which means $25,000 in coverage for each person’s injuries, $50,000 for the entire accident, and $25,000 of coverage for damaged propery.

Liability coverage protects against things such as pain and suffering, loss of income, bail bonds and repair bills for other people’s vehicles. How much liability coverage do you need? That is up to you, but consider buying as high a limit as you can afford.
